The Wee County Vaulters shone as the first equestrian vaulting competition of the season was held at the Scottish National Equestrian Centre, Ecclesmachan last weekend.

The club squad participated in a variety of classes gaining many podium places.

In the Senior 3* class, Hannah Young was placed first vaulting on W.H.Bentley lunged by John Eccles. 

Rebecca Norval took second place on Tylers Kernel lunged by Amanad McLachlan with Hannah Young taking 3rd place on KCM Cantaro lunged by Anne Young. This was Cantaro’s first competition.

In the Junior 2* class, Lisa Mercer placed first on W.H.Bentley with Mitra Pezeshki taking 4th place on Tylers Kernel. Bryony Rawding also vaulted on Tylers Kernel in the Junior 1* class finishing in first position.

In the child class, Kerri Brylka took 3rd place with Mhairi Hume 4th and Katie Henderson 5th all vaulting on Captain Jack lunged by John Eccles.
Kerri and Bryony then competed together in the Pas de deux competition taking first place on W.H.Bentley.

In the Pre Novice Individual class, Ferne Smith was placed first and Sally Henderson 2nd vaulting on Tylers Kernel once again lunged by Amanda McLahlan. 

The girls also competed in the Walk Individual 9-12 years class with Sally taking 2nd place and Ferne 3rd. In the over 12 class Joanne Messner was placed first with Michelle Messner 2nd.

The girls also took part in the Walk pas de deux taking 5th place.
Finally, in the squad walk class the Wee County Team of Joanne Mesner, Michelle Messner, Sally Henderson, Ferne Smith, Michaela Hogg, Rhona Swan and Eilidh Bennet were placed first in the restricted section.

The Wee County Team of Lisa Mercer, Mitra Pezeshki, Bryony Rawding, Kerri Brylka, Mhairi Hume and Katie Henderson also taking first place in the open section.
